"Last year, our teacher taught us about climate change. We learned how pollution is making temperatures around the world go up. This is called "global warming." Higher temperatures melt the polar ice and make sea levels rise. Many animals might become extinct if their habitats are destroyed. I just can't imagine a world without them!
I decided to help the environment in my community by organizing a cleanup at the beach every Saturday. Every time we cleaned up, we found so much plastic litter on the beach! I started to think about how much plastic I use every day. Every time my family goes shopping, we get more plastic bags. And at school, lots of my classmates drink out of plastic water bottles and then throw them away. I wondered how many plastic bottles people use every day. So I did some research online. Did you know that people around the world buy about one million plastic bottles every minute? And we use over one million plastic bags every minute! That's why there's so much plastic on the beach!"
